Meat fillings should be matched with vegetables rich in dietary fiber and minerals as much as possible. At the same time, add some foods rich in soluble fiber, such as shiitake mushrooms, fungus, white fungus and various mushrooms, kelp, wakame and other algae. They can improve the taste, help reduce the absorption of cholesterol and fat, and control the increase in blood lipids after eating meat. Bamboo shoots, dried vegetables, etc. also have the effect of adsorbing fat. Various soy products and fish can also be stuffed to replace part of the meat, which helps to reduce the fat content. When eating dumplings, you can also match a variety of refreshing cold vegetables."
